Understanding Facebook Ads Analytics
1. Importance of Metrics
Before diving into analysis, it’s essential to understand key performance metrics. Focus on:
- Click-Through Rate (CTR): The percentage of people who click on your ad after seeing it. A higher CTR indicates engaging content.
- Conversion Rate: The percentage of clicks that result in a purchase; it highlights the effectiveness of your landing page.
- Cost Per Acquisition (CPA): Understand how much you’re spending to acquire a customer through ads.
2. Segmentation and Targeting
Analyze which segments of your audience are responding well to your ads. Are younger demographics more likely to engage? Is a specific interest group converting more efficiently? Use this data to refine your target audience.

Crafting Your Facebook Ad Strategy
With the insights gained from analyzing Facebook ads and the powerful features of the Nekoninja Shopify Inspector, you’re well-equipped to create a compelling ad strategy. Here are actionable steps to consider:
- Refine Target Audience: Use data from your ad analysis to create more defined audience segments.
- Optimize Ad Creatives: Analyze which ad creatives resonate most and iterate on them. A/B testing of different formats (video, carousel, etc.) is essential.
- Utilize Retargeting: Implement retargeting ads for visitors who didn’t convert; this can significantly enhance your conversion rates.
